Acceleware and CST Announce Faster EM Simulations

August 26, 2008

Acceleware® Corp., a developer of high performance computing applications, and Computer Simulation Technology (CST), a supplier of electromagnetic (EM) simulation software, announced a new Compute Unified Device Architecture (CUDA)-based Acceleware solution for accelerating EM simulations with CST MICROWAVE STUDIO® (CST MWS). Trial tests of this new acceleration product have delivered performance gains of up to 40 percent compared to the current product. This faster version is compatible with current generation GPUs, delivering significant speed-ups to CST customers without having to upgrade hardware.

Acceleware’s CUDA enabled solvers take advantage of highly parallel NVIDIA compute hardware to offer performance gains while performing lengthy EM design simulations. Users will be able run their CST MWS simulations even faster while supporting the same accelerated feature sets that designers use today including open boundaries, lossy metals, Thin Sheet Technology (TST)™, Perfect Boundary Approximation (PBA)®, dispersive materials and far field monitors. Single-, dual- and quad-card configurations are supported.

The CUDA enabled solver is expected to be available by the end of 2008. CST and Acceleware end users will benefit from this development as part of their maintenance contract. All 30 series products will be supported. The range of hardware acceleration products may be extended in the future.
